Being Catholic is more than a being a ‘Catholic on Sunday’. The Liturgical Ministries, which include Greeters, Readers, Eucharistic Ministers and Altar servers; and the Social Ministries such as the Kitchen, ideally would comprise community representing all age-groups, young and old. “If the embers of one-time Catholic faith glows sufficiently bright to bring a person to Mass once again, would their experience at St Canice’s relate to them, and encourage them to return?”
The ‘old’ Church as we know it; Church in the western world, is gone. Tomorrow’s problems for the church are not today’s. It’s not an impossible situation. We can be innovative.
